The females will indeed be orange with white specks from the barring.


But no, I have Light Sussex. White is solid white
wink.png
Light is Silver, like sex-linked silver vs gold. Like your Light Brahmas, remember?

So, - My light Sussex is silver.

My Shamo is gold.

Together it is a sex-linked cross; Girls will be orange/gold, boys will carry both gold and silver genes and turn out a light yellow color.

When I designed my walk-in coop, I was sick and tired of standing in the rain and the wind and the snow while cleaning the coop. My plan was to sweep all the bedding out the pop-door into the covered run in one of those soft-sided rip-stop bucket thingies. Only problem is, the contractor fastened the chicken ramp to the coop, so I can't fit the bucket there very well, I have to have one of my kids hold it while I sweep into it. It still works fairly well, and best of all, we stay dry. In the spring, I added poop boards under most of the roosts; doing so cut the amount of $ I spend on wood shavings by 75%.

Would you be willing to invest it in one of your kids houses as part of their mortgage? Here is what we do:

My mother was earning about .23% on a CD that is in a trust to go to the grandkids (she has a generation-skipping will). Mom gets the intrest from the tust as part of her income to help pay her living expenses. The bank was charging me an outrageous rate on a Jumbo loan. I talked to mom, we ran it by a lawyer. Now part of my house is in the trust, and will be for my kids when mom passes. I pay mom the minimum federal family loan amount of 2.78% (I think it is slightly lower now, but we set the rate for 10 years a few years back). I qualified for a much better loan since our bank loan is no longer a Jumbo; I think I pay 5.3% on the bank portion of what we owe.

It came out as a win/win. Mom gets more $ to live off of so she does not need to take in a housemate to help split bills, I get a lower loan rate, and ALL the $ stays in the family instead of being paid out to banks. (Mortgage intrest on a family loan is tax deductable for a loan size limited to $100,000. It is legal to loan more however, the mortgage intrest is only deductable on the first $100,000 borrowed.)
